Product Description

Size: 100µL
Rabbit Polyclonal GALK2 antibody. Suitable for WB, ICC/IF, IHC-P and reacts with Mouse, Human samples. Cited in 1 publication. Immunogen corresponding to Recombinant Fragment Protein within Human GALK2 aa 50-350.
Key facts
Host species:Rabbit,
Clonality:Polyclonal,
Isotype:IgG,
Carrier free:No,
Reacts with:Mouse, Human,
Applications:ICC/IF, IHC-P, WBSee reactivity dataSee the reactivity data table below for information on validated species and application combinations.,
Immunogen:Recombinant Fragment Protein within Human GALK2 aa 50-350. The exact immunogen used to generate this antibody is proprietary information.Q01415

Properties and Storage Information:
Form-Liquid, Purification technique-Affinity purification Immunogen, Storage buffer-pH: 7Preservative: 0.01% Thimerosal (merthiolate)Constituents: 10% Glycerol (glycerin, glycerine), 1.21% Tris, 0.75% Glycine, Shipped at conditions-Blue Ice, Appropriate short-term storage conditions-+4°C, Appropriate long-term storage conditions--20°C, Aliquoting information-Upon delivery aliquot, Storage information-Avoid freeze / thaw cycle

The protein known as GALK2 also referred to as galactokinase 2 functions mechanically as a kinase that phosphorylates galactose and N-acetylgalactosamine. This enzyme is a part of the Leloir pathway of galactose metabolism. The GALK2 gene encodes the protein which has a molecular mass of approximately 50 kDa. Its expression primarily occurs in the cytoplasm with notable levels found in liver kidney and pancreas tissues. GALK2 is important for catalyzing the transfer of a phosphate group to the sugar substrates which is an important step in their metabolism.
Biological function summary
The protein plays a role in maintaining the homeostasis of galactose and N-acetylgalactosamine levels within the cell. As an enzyme involved in the metabolism of sugars GALK2 helps to convert galactose and its derivatives for energy production and biosynthetic pathways. Although GALK2 does not form large complexes it interacts with other enzymes in the Leloir pathway to facilitate efficient biochemical transformations. These interactions assist in regulating the flow and conversion of substrates through metabolic pathways.
Pathways
The involvement of GALK2 can be primarily ascribed to the galactose metabolic pathway which is essential for processing dietary galactose into glucose-1-phosphate. This pathway also includes enzymes such as galactose-1-phosphate uridylyltransferase (GALT) and UDP-galactose 4'-epimerase (GALE). Additionally GALK2 participates indirectly in the glycolytic pathway by converting galactose derivatives thereby linking carbohydrate metabolism to broader cellular processes like energy generation and cellular respiration.
Abnormalities in GALK2 function or expression have associations with disorders in galactose metabolism such as galactosemia. Galactosemia is a rare condition characterized by the inability to properly metabolize galactose often leading to harmful accumulation of galactose or its derivatives in the body. In addition to this improper GALK2 activity may also relate to certain liver disorders due to disruptions in metabolic processes. In the context of galactosemia GALK2's activity is significant as it connects with enzymes like GALT and GALE which also play roles in this disorder's metabolic pathway.
